Honda Marine’s top of the range BF175, BF200, BF225 and BF250 outboards have been given a new lease of life with a comprehensive overhaul as part of Honda’s ongoing evolution of its product line up. Making their UK debut at the 2018 Southampton International Boat Show (14th-23th September), these new flagship engines are set to reinforce Honda’s reputation for producing quality and reliable outboards.

These new engines will be display on the Honda stand which can now be found in the new position in Mayflower Park (stand number E070). The rest of the Honda outboard engine line up and inflatable Honwave offering will be showcased alongside a selection of Honda powered Highfield ribs, Honda’s official Boat Building Partner.

The new V6 outboards benefit from introduction of Drive by Wire, a sleek new appearance, enhanced reliability, streamlined maintenance and additional rigging options. The idea behind the renewed V6 motors is to enable trouble-free maintenance and maximum enjoyment with more time on the water.

Available to purchase from late 2018 from an authorised Honda marine dealer with prices announced closer to the on sale date. They will all benefit from Honda’s industry-leading six year domestic and two year commercial warranty, plus, with Honda’s commitment to safety, customers will be offered a free RYA Level 2 powerboat training course.
